NIMBLE THIMBLES COMMUNITY SERVICE

Quilters are known for their generosity and Nimble Thimbles members are no exception. 

For the year from July 2023 - June 2024 we donated 261 quilts and 12 afghans to nonprofit organizations.   The organizations supported through quilt donations included: Gathering Humanity (78), Hospice of the Valley (Dobson House)(28), Infinity Hospice (63), Chandler Pregnancy Care Center (19),  and VA Moms and Babies Program (73).   There were 43 of our members that contributed to the effort.

Members donated quilts made from their own fabric or the remaining quilt kits that were available from our Community Service Committee. You can sew the entire quilt or help with the binding, quilting, or piecing.
